Just how much does ceramic tile fitting price:

With the wide variety of advantages that's given by flooring tiles, it's little shock several home owners are seeking to have them set up especially on their kitchen area or shower room floors. They're understood to be durable, very easy to install as well as keep and resistant to both moisture and also spots.

If you're likewise taking into consideration laying flooring tiles in your home or residential or commercial property, you 'd probably have an interest in understanding the price to finish such a job. We 'd love to supply you with a short as well as solitary solution to this question, but the fact is, the installation price of floor ceramic tiles depends on a wide selection of factors. Let's have a look!

 

✓ Labour Price

The work cost charged for ceramic tile setup differs from one firm to the other. Therefore, the requirement to study a reliable tiling expert who has the ability to provide top quality solutions at a affordable price.

 

✓ Product Cost

Just like the majority of other home enhancement tasks, you constantly have the choice of obtaining your very own materials. Nonetheless, if you desire the professional to purchase the tiles for you, then it would additionally be contributed to the final expense, including a service charge.

 

✓ Dimension Of The Space

Like you would have anticipated, the larger the room, the higher the last price would certainly be as it would certainly take even more effort and time to complete.

 

✓ Removal Of Existing Tiles

If you have old floor tiles you desire to eliminate prior to the installation of the new ones, you 'd also be billed for the service given.

 

✓ The Sort of Shingles Being Mounted

Some floor tiles are, typically, harder to install than the others. For example, marble installment is a even more time consuming job than the similarity ceramic or porcelain. Therefore, it'll be extra expensive to mount.

 

✓ Additional Expenditures

This includes material distribution, purchasing time and various other edge services used by the tiling expert.

Flint

Flint is a town in Flintshire, Wales, lying on the estuary of the River Dee. Flint is found in north-east Wales, adjoining the River Dee, to the north of the town of Mold. Across the River Dee, the Wirral can be seen from Flint and views to the south of the town consist of Halkyn Mountain. Flint lies less than 12 miles from the English urban area of Liverpool, and even closer to its metro location. That being said, the two bays and rivers between, driving distance is just about two times as long. The name refers to the stoney platform on which the castle was constructed, and was first noted in 1277 in the French form 'le Chaylou'. Flint has the oldest town charter in Wales, dating from 1284. It was formerly Flintshire's county town, and is today the 3rd largest town in the county. In accordance with the 2001 Census, the permanent resident population of the community of Flint was 12804, which increased to 12953 at the 2011 Census. About 18 per cent of the local population defined themselves as Welsh, although the census had no tick box enabling them to do so. In 2011, Welsh identity was featured and 57.1 percent declared that they had Welsh, Welsh and British or other combined identity. Lots of people in Flint have some knowledge of the Welsh language, although skill does vary. English is the primary spoken language to be heard throughout the town. One of the town's most eye-catching images is the group of 3 tower blocks of flats near the town centre, which were built in the 1960s. Floor Tiles Installation Procedures

• Floor Preparation

✓ The first step is to prepare the floor by moving all objects like mortar, adhesives and more.

✓ Use concrete patching compound to fill ill low spots and cracks, until the floor is levelled.

✓ Ensure the floor is dry and clean.

• Pattern Layout

✓ Take the measurement of each wall’s length while also taking into account the room’s diagonals.

✓ To help place the tiles in an orderly manner, make use of a chalk to mark down lines on the levelled surface in question and ensure it’s parallel to the walls.

• Adhesive Preparation

✓ Mix the appropriate amount of water with the adhesive (bonding agent).

✓ The mixture should be toothpaste-like thick to ensure the durability of the tiles.

• Tiles Placement

✓ Depending on the tile’s size, evenly spread the mortar on the floor using a notched trowel.

✓ Lay the first tile on the bonding agent (adhesive or mortar) and apply a gentle and little pressure on the tile.

✓ Repeat the technique for other tiles using plastic spacers to ensure the edges and corners are properly aligned.

• Tiles Cutting

✓ Cut the tiles (if necessary) with the help of a wet saw or scoring cutter featuring a diamond-tripped blade.

• Grout Application

✓ Filling of the tiles’ gap is done using the grout. It can be applied to the joints with a rubber float.

✓ After application, allow the grout to set up for some minutes.

✓ Use sponge and a bucket of water to clear out any adhesive leftover.

• Grout Sealing

✓ Use a foam brush or applicator bottle for the sealants’ application.

✓ Clean out excess sealer within 10 minutes.

how to grout floor tiles

Have you laid your tile and left it to set? If yes, then the next step is to start grouting. Before you get started there’s a need to make ready the right grout for the type of your grout as well as background material. If you’re not certain of the right grout you can reach out to the grout manufacturer for help. Grouting of floor tiles is not the easiest and tasks and should be left to a reputable professional in order to avoid costly mistakes and unnecessary costs. In this post, we’re going to take you through the processes involved in grouting of floor tiles in order to put you on the right track. Let’s take a look!

  1. Depending on the adhesive used to lay your tiles, make sure you leave enough time for the tiles to fully set.
  2. Get a mixing bucket and mix grout powder and water as instructed on the packaging. Ensure not to make too much as this will make it solidify quickly and unstable.
  3. Apply some grout on the tiles - hold the grout float at 45 degree angle and apply the grout to fill all of the joints.
  4. Once you’re done grouting all of the joints between the tiles, leave it for up to 10 to 15 minutes to dry before wiping down the tile surface using a damp sponge. Ensure not to apply too much pressure on the grout joints.
  5. Let the tiles rest for about an hour so as to allow the grout solidify and harden a bit more. Once done, proceed to take off the excess grout and smooth it off.
  6. Wipe down the tiles until they’re totally clean using a clean cloth.
how to fit ceramic floor tiles?

Due to the plethora of benefits ceramic floor tiles are able to provide, there’s little surprise they’re a popular flooring choice amongst homeowners. Not only are they durable and good looking, but they’re also resistant to both moisture and stains. Hence, they’re very easy to maintain and with skill, confidence and patience, can also be relatively easy to install especially when compared to wall tiles which is a vertical surface.

If you’re looking to install ceramic floor tiles by yourself, you’ve come to the right place. This is a task any confident and patient DIYer should be able to do with ease. However if you’re not confident enough to pull this off, it’s advisable to get a professional for help. In this guide, we’ll walk you through the process of fitting ceramic floor tiles.

✓ Prepare the subfloor. This involves making sure the layout is even from side to side on both directions, picking up loose tiles and setting them aside.

✓ Spread a thin set of mortar over a 3x3 foot section at the intersection of the layout lines using a notched trowel.

✓ Start to lay the tiles from the centre point of the two layout lines. Simply set the individual tile into the mortar and tap gently with a rubber mallet. Ensure to use spacers at the corner of each tile to maintain an even grout line between the tiles.

✓ Continue spreading the mortar and complete laying of the tiles

✓ Once all the tiles have been perfectly fitted in the mortar, proceed to mix the grout according to the manufacturer’s instructions and apply it with the use of a rubber grout float.

✓ Wipe clear any excess grout with a grout sponge. Once done, let the grout dry up a bit, then remove the haze that comes up.
